Dauria
Dauria is a village located in Tetiha Bambor subdivision of Munger district in Bihar, India. It is situated 8km away from sub-district headquarter Tetiha Bambor (tehsildar office) and 47km away from district headquarter Munger. As per 2009 stats, Dhauri is the gram panchayat of Dauria village.

About Dauria
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Dauria is 243261. The village spans a total geographical area of 45 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 811213. Kharagpur is nearest town to Dauria village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 9km away.

Population of Dauria
According to the 2011 Census, Dauria has a total population of about 1,910, with approximately 1,018 males and 892 females. The sex ratio is around 876 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 352 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 817 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 58.32%, with male literacy at about 64.24% and female literacy near 51.57%. There are around 435 households in the village. Connectivity of Dauria
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Dauria. As per the 2011 stats, Dauria had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within village |
Private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
